Transaction 43cd40855e37b2222061865846fb5963589b000a9ad54c85125c578a9008f712
1 Input
1 Output
-
43cd40855e37b2222061865846fb5963589b000a9ad54c85125c578a9008f712:0
- value
- 3442943
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1344e03b5573dc0bd94a2fa9bd6191ef610233bd OP_EQUALVERIFY OP_CHECKSIG
- address
- 12ktME9DMvVrKbXzac5D3t2s2ctae6J8CD